"Wild Ride"



This is the newest addition to my watercolor paintings.  It brings back memories of the creeks and streams around my home in Colorado. The one that comes most to mind is Clear Creek. I spent a lot of time fishing for trout in it. The only time the water got this swift is if ice blockage would break through then it would all run hard. This is the kind of streams that many run today with raft, canoes etc for enjoyment and sport. Hence the Title "Wild Ride"

Oh well, I have started a new direction within my art and that is to paint miniature paintings in watercolor.  The most popular size seems to be the ACEO size which is 2.5 inches X 3.5 inches (actually baseball card size.)  As I paint them I will post them here to be enjoyed by anyone with an interest in following my progress.
